I got 2009 packages. I didn't see it posted yet.

 

CARIBBEAN SOULS DELUXE USD 1999,-

 

Your Wedding Package includes all services of the Caribbean Souls package, PLUS:

•Deluxe flower decoration of the wedding location

(Deluxe flower arrangement for the judges table, 2 decorated flower columns,

walkway decorated with rose petals).

•Spa “Alegria” Package ( Aromatherapy Jacuzzi bath and 50 minute couple massage in our spa mastersuite, plus 20 % discount on any additional spa service ).

• Romantic Candlelight Dinner for 2 .

 

•In- room special amenities:

•Free upgrade to one of our suites with guaranteed king size bed

(Enjoy up to 7 nights in this fabulous suite with your private mini pool

on the balcony, free mini bar with daily refill, coffeemaker and complimentary safety deposit box).

•Tropical fruit basket upon arrival.

 

FREE WEDDING PACKAGE

The Caribbean Souls Deluxe Wedding Package is free with your group reservation of 30 double rooms, staying for a minimum of 5 nights (equal 150 room nights). This offer is not combinable with other promotional offers.

 

 

CARIBBEAN SOULS USD 1444,-

 

Your Wedding Package Includes:

 

•Personalized assistance from our wedding coordinator (see notes 1 and 2).

•Judge fees (see note 1).

•English translation of the wedding ceremony.

•Set up of the wedding ceremony on the beach, next to our beautiful lagoon.

(see note 4).

•2-story wedding cake for up to 20 persons (on site).

•Music during the ceremony.

•Flower decoration for the judge table, fresh flower bouquet for the bride and button hole for the groom.

•Chilled bottle of sparkling wine (on site, max. 2 bottles).

•Dinner reservation for the wedding party in one of our restaurants

(buffet or specialty restaurants, subject to availability, up to max. 20 persons).

•Surprise wedding gift.

 

•In- room amenities:

•Free upgrade to an Ocean front room with guaranteed king size bed.

•Special towel decoration.

•Morning after continental breakfast in the room.

•Strawberries with chocolate & a bottle of sparkling wine for the wedding night.

•Late check out on departure day (subject to availability).

 

FREE WEDDING PACKAGE

The Caribbean Souls Wedding Package is free with your group reservation of 20 double rooms, staying for a minimum of 5 nights (equal 100 room nights). This offer is not combinable with other promotional offers.

 

 

 

RENEWAL OF VOWS CEREMONYUSD 399,-

 

Your Renewal of vows Package Includes:

 

•Personalized assistance from our wedding coordinator.

•Ceremony with an English speaking hotel staff member.

•Set up of the wedding ceremony on the beach nearby our beautiful lagoon.

(see note 4).

•2-story wedding cake for up to 20 persons (on site).

•Music during the ceremony.

•Bouquet for the bride, buttonhole for the groom and flower decoration for the judges table.

•Chilled bottle of sparkling wine (on site, max. 2 bottles).

•Dinner reservation for the wedding party in one of our restaurants

( buffet or specialty restaurants ,subject to availability, up to max. 20 persons).

 

•In - room amenities:

•Preferential accommodation with guaranteed king size bed.

•Special towel decoration.

•Strawberries with chocolate & bottle of sparkling wine for the wedding night.

•Late check out on departure day (subject to availability).

 

FREE WEDDING PACKAGE

The Renewal of Vows Ceremony is free with your group reservation of 10 double rooms, staying for a minimum of 5 nights (equal 50 room nights). This offer is not combinable with other promotional offers.

 

 

Wedding Documents

 

The bride and groom plus their 4 witnesses must arrive to the hotel at least 5 working

days before the wedding day in order to prepare all the legal documents required for the

legal wedding ceremony (arrival day does not count).

 

The following documentation is required:

 

Copy of the brides and grooms passport (only passport is accepted).

Tourist card received on arrival day at Cancun International Airport

(please write the full name exactly as it is written in the passport).

If the bride has been married before it is important that the passport

reads the maiden last name. Otherwise, if it reads the ex-husbands last

name, the original birth certificate will be required.

 

IMPORTANT: An “Apostille” is required for the original birth certificate (document with a

stamp that gives validity to a document) as well as an official translation into spanish

language (this document also has to come with the “Apostille”). The city hall does not

accept simple foto-copies , original copies are required. Please contact our wedding

coordinator for further information.

 

If either the bride or groom has been married before, the divorce certificate should

be dated of more than one year.

 

Medical Exams must be done by the hotel’s doctor in Mexico

(the cost is about $100 USD per person, subject to changes, and

has to be paid in cash directly to the doctor)

 

A minimum of 4 witnesses are required, each with a copy of their passports

and tourist cards.

yes, elena did the ceremony. i emailed her the script in advance and brought several backup copies just incase. she did a perfect job with it.

 

they have a script they use if you don't provide your own, but i didn't care for it.

 

i posted mine in a thread called "share your ceremony script"

 

i was told annalisa would do my hair, but she was out of town during my wedding. i have heard she is good.

 

i cant think of the person who did my hair's name right now. i posted it somewhere. i thought she was great. she was very relaxing. just came in my room & took care of everything. it was $75. i had pictures of what I wanted done & was very happy with the results. I'll see if i can find where i posted her info.

 

i did my own makeup.
